Claims
- 1. A mold for receiving electronic components mounted on a leadframe having a first thickness, for encapsulation in a plastic comprising a premixed filler and resin, comprising:
- first and second mold halves which separate along a parting plane and have opposed surfaces facing said parting plane and wherein parts of said opposed surfaces of said mold are nominally closed together or on said leadframe when said mold halves are engaged;
- a cavity in either or both of said mold halves extending to said parting plane for receiving said leadframe;
- channel means in either or both of said mold halves, extending to said parting plane, for conducting said plastic to the vicinity of said cavity, wherein said channel means is laterally separated from said cavity or said nominally closed portions of said mold by a first distance, and wherein said channel has a bottom portion displaced from said parting plane;
- shelf means in said mold, wherein said shelf means is located adjacent said cavity or said nominally closed portion of said mold and extends substantially to said channel means for separating said cavity or said nominally closed portion of said mold and said channel means for preventing flow of said plastic from said channel means toward said cavity or said nominally closed portions of said mold;
- wherein said shelf means has an outer first surface facing an outer second surface of an opposing mold half;
- wherein said first surface has a first portion adjacent said cavity or said nominally portion of said mold and facing a first portion of said second surface, and a second portion adjacent said first portion and facing a second portion of said second surface;
- wherein said second portion of said first surface extends from said first portion of said first surface to said channel bottom, and wherein said second portion of said first surface extends at least partly toward said bottom of said channel at an angle of 10 to 50 degrees; and
- wherein said angle is measured in a plane perpendicular to said parting plane and between said second portions of said first and second surfaces.
- 2. The mold of claim 1 wherein said angle is from 10 to 40 degrees.
- 3. The mold of claim 1 wherein said angle is from 15 to 30 degrees.
- 4. The mold of claim 1 wherein said first portion of said upper surface has a width measured in the same direction as said first distance of less than one-fifth of said first distance.
- 5. The mold of claim 1 wherein said first portion of said upper surface has a width measured in the same direction as said first distance of less than one-tenth of said first distance.
- 6. A mold having opposing surfaces separable at a partying plane for encapsulating leadframe mounted electronic devices in a plastic comprising at least a premixed filler and resin, comprising:
- multiple cavity means for receiving said leadframe located in said mold and extending to said parting plane;
- channel means in said mold for carrying said plastic from at least one reservoir to said multiple cavity means, where said channel means has a bottom portion and sidewall portions, and wherein said sidewall portions extend substantially from said bottom portion to said parting plane;
- barrier means along at least part of said channel means for laterally separating, by a first distance, mold portions outside said channel means from said bottom portion of said channel means;
- wherein said barrier means has a first portion adjacent said mold portions outside said channel means extending from said mold portions outside said channel means toward said channel means by less than about 0.2 inches (0.5 mm), wherein said first portion is located adjacent said parting plane; and
- wherein said barrier means has a second portion formed by at least one sidewall of said channel means, and wherein said at least one sidewall slopes from said first portion toward said bottom portion of said channel means by an angle, with respect to the opposing mold surface in the range of about 10 to 50 degrees.
- 7. The mold of claim 6 wherein said at least one sidewall has a first part adjacent said first portion of said barrier means which slopes away from said opposing surface by a first angle of between 10 and 40 degrees, and a second part extending from said first part to substantially said bottom of said channel means.
- 8. The mold of claim 6 wherein said at least one sidewall has a first part adjacent said first portion of said barrier means which slopes away from said opposing surface by a first angle of between 15 and 30 degrees, and a second part extending from said first part to substantially said bottom of said channel means.
